Introducing Microsoft 365 Copilot with Outlook, PowerPoint, Excel, and OneNote

Microsoft has announced the introduction of Microsoft 365 Copilot, a new feature that promises to make life easier for users of Outlook, PowerPoint, Excel, and OneNote. The feature is powered by artificial intelligence (AI) and is designed to help users get the most out of their Office documents.
Microsoft 365 Copilot is available now to Office 365 users in preview. The company says that the feature will be generally available later this year.
Microsoft is touting the feature as a “copilot” because it is designed to help users with their work by providing suggestions and recommendations. For example, if a user is working on a PowerPoint presentation, Copilot can suggest layouts and designs that might be more effective.
Copilot can also help users identify trends in their data. For example, if a user is analyzing a spreadsheet in Excel, Copilot can point out trends that the user might not have otherwise noticed.
